    Around 3.5 billion people - half the people on the planet today - are malnourished. Each year, malnutrition kills 3.1 million children under the age of five and leaves 161 million stunted, trapping generations in lives of poverty and unfulfilled potential.     Communications Associate

    Contract Type: Fixed Term
    Duration: 24 Months

    Job Description

    • We seeking a highly talented Communication Associate to organise and manage the internal and external communications activities of the GAIN Nigeria country office portfolio. 
    • This role will be based out of GAIN Nigeria's office in Abuja and is offered on a 2 years' fixed term contract (subject to funding).

    About the Role

    • Under the guidance and direct supervision of the Head of Policy & Advocacy, and in close collaboration with the GAIN global communications team through Communications Manager – Country Programmes, the post holder will be tasked with fostering better understanding and support to GAIN’s operational work as well as make sure that GAIN’s information, advice, and guidance effectively reaches key audiences to increase uptake of nutritious and safe diets.
    • The successful candidate will be a key resource, supporting the GAIN Nigeria Team by driving external and internal communications, and supporting learning across projects.

    Role Specifics include:

    • Developing media plans to coordinate outreach to public and media and messaging to be consistent in with GAIN Nigeria brand
    • Managing media relations and deliver media briefing kits including press releases or live streaming press conferences and after event transcript files for high level selected milestones
    • Supporting with regular monitoring activities and reporting to ensure maximum impact and continuous improvement of country communication efforts
    • Strengthening and positioning the digital communication at country level through targeted digital engagement and positioning
    • Ensuring that the GAIN Nigeria’s digital media platforms and tools (Twitter, Facebook, Instagram) are well maintained, updated, and aligned to GAIN corporate digital communications
    • Liaising with GAIN global communications to ensure GAIN Nigeria website page is regularly updated
    • Building internal communications capacity by providing timely and effective information on key developments and initiatives to GAIN Nigeria staff
    • Developing quality media advocacy/communications materials (e.g. flyers, leaflets, fact sheets, success stories, media kits, photographs, video clips, documentaries, radio programs etc)
    • Other relevant duties as assigned as assigned by the Head of Policy and Advocacy.

    About You
    Education:

    • Bachelor’s Degree in Communications, Public Relations Or Journalism, International Relations, Development Studies, or similar relevant qualification/academic background / equivalent work experience.
    • You must be a self-starter with proven professional experience of working in a similar communications focused role, preferably with an NGO or international organisation.
    • You will be an effective communicator and be able to use this skill to develop positive relationships to motivate the teams and external stakeholders.
    • In addition, you will have social media and digital content creation skills alongside proven experience working with country teams, Government, UN, development partners, media, and research agencies. 
    • You must be confident and fully conversant in business English, both written and verbal. 
    • Proficiency in Adobe Creative Cloud Programmes (Adobe InDesign, Photoshop and Illustrator) is an additional asset. 

    Salary
    N6,897,828 - N7,876,788 per annum, dependent on experience.

    Benefits

    • GAIN has a fair and competitive salary structure that allows for annual progression subject to good performance. In addition, GAIN offers a total of 37 days holiday per year (including annual leave, public holidays and additional office closure days), an attractive pension scheme and competitive insurance cover including health, travel and life assurance.
    • We are committed to the health of our staff, especially in these challenging times, and have developed a programme of wellbeing that includes flexible working, additional leave allowances, wellbeing days, mindfulness coaching and access to independent and confidential counselling.
    • GAIN also has a strong commitment to professional development. We will support you to grow in your career through both formal and informal training, and are committed to providing opportunities through internal recruitment, secondments and promotion. All of this is delivered in a supportive and collaborative environment.
